Teacher Education
In keeping with its origins as a teachers' college, Southern Connecticut State University remains a center for teacher education. It produces more teachers, principals, and school superintendents than any other Connecticut institution. The university received approval for its first doctoral program, an Ed.D. in Educational Leadership. Southern is the only school in Connecticut to offer a master's degree concentration in autism spectrum disorders.
